Xbox Game Bar causing stutter on 9070XT

TLDR: Checking for updates in the windows store and seemingly updating game bar breaks the overlay and causes stutter and errors on my specific setup, Only way I've found to fix the issue is a fresh local account windows install and to never touch the store.

Hello,

I've been dealing with constant 1% low Stutter and stability problems in the form of Fault bucket errors & live kernel events on multiple drivers.

I have traced the issue to updating Game Bar.

I've formatted windows numerous times, DDU'd, Reinstalled chipset drivers, MemTest, y-cruncher, AIDA64 to search for instability, Bios updates, turning MPO & fast startup off. Quite possibly anything you could name trying to find exactly how the error occurs and through rigorous testing it was updating game bar in the windows store the whole time...

Fresh local account windows install for 13 days! constantly checking for 1% low issues/stutters & kernel events and found nothing my problem was fixed, its been rock solid.

Since I've been dealing with this issue for months I needed to know what was causing the issue so I kept looking and testing could not for the life of me find out what was causing these issues, slowly testing everything 1 by 1, I checked for updates in the windows store, Restarted my pc and bam.. Fault bucket errors and sure enough 1% low stutter randomly in several games.

When I reinstall windows i make it a habit to update the store because i use some of the programs. Which in turn was causing me my issues on my setup. this may not work for all but if you are desperate it may be worth a shot.

Specs:
GPU: Powercolor Reaper 9070XT

CPU: 9800X3D

RAM: 32GB 6000 @ 28-36-36-76

MOBO: GIGABYTE B850M Gaming X Wifi6E
